How to Optimize Your B2B Marketing and Sales with Online Video

Adobe Experience Cloud Blog

Second only to Google, YouTube has rapidly emerged as an easy-to-use and reliable search tool; it overtook Yahoo as the second largest search engine in 2008 and is now the fastest-growing media platform in history. Today, your SEO strategy for YouTube is as important as your Google strategy. Leverage social media.
